Overview
Step into the shoes of Kim Yoon-Ji as she embarks on an exciting spring break adventure in Seoul. Tasked with housesitting her uncle's luxurious apartment, Yoon-Ji finds her stay filled with unexpected encounters and budding romances.
This charming visual novel, developed and published by Sapphire Dragon Productions, invites players to navigate a lighthearted romantic comedy, making choices that shape Yoon-Ji's journey and potentially lead her to her "Seoulmate."

Game Info
This title falls under the Visual Novel and Casual genres, with elements of Simulation and Otome gameplay. It supports English and Simplified Chinese languages and includes features like multi-player (though the core experience is single-player focused), Steam Achievements, Steam Trading Cards, and Steam Cloud.
